Event Roles
Accordion Details

Information Sessions

"Information Sessions" during Open House aim to provide our prospective students with an opportunity to connect with faculty and staff from academic programs and key student services. These are 30-minute sessions and take place during the advertised event times. It is our goal to offer an Academic Information Session for every undergraduate academic program available, as well as sessions for key student services departments. 

A formal request to host a session will be sent to the Department Chair or Manager prior to Open House. 

A finalized schedule of the sessions will be posted here, on the guest facing event webpage and will be emailed to individuals delivering a session. 

 

Academic & Student Services Fair 

Representatives from academic programs and key student services are asked to participate in our Academic and Student Services Fair that runs the duration of the event. The goal of this fair is to provide guests with the ability to go to one central location on campus to receive key details about the program(s) that interest them and gain valuable information about the services available to them as a student. 

Department student ambassadors are welcome to participate at the tables, however, they must be registered by a staff or faculty member from the department. This can be done on the registration portal above. If you have questions about registering students, please email Chloe Armstrong (charmstrong@trentu.ca).

The Academic & Student Services Fair runs the entire duration of the event. We ask that representatives be at their table 15 minutes prior to event start times. 

WayFinders & Greeters 

To ensure our guests are able to easily navigate their way around our campuses, volunteers are strategically placed to help welcome guests to campus and provide information about the various activities taking place and where to find them. 

Staff, faculty and students are encouraged to participate in this critical role.
